代码怎么画流程图
一、引言
在软件开发过程中,流程图是一种非常重要的工具,它可以帮助我们清晰地理解代码的逻辑结构。流程图通过图形化的方式,将代码中的各个部分以及它们之间的关系直观地展示出来,使得开发者能够更快速地识别问题并进行优化。那么,如何为代码绘制流程图呢?
二、明确流程图的类型
在绘制流程图之前,要明确流程图的类型。常见的流程图类型包括数据流图和程序流程图。数据流图主要展示数据在程序中的流动情况,而程序流程图则展示程序的执行顺序和逻辑结构。根据所要展示的代码内容,选择合适的流程图类型。
三、绘制流程图的步骤
1. 分析代码逻辑:在绘制流程图之前,要对代码进行仔细的分析,理解其逻辑结构。这包括识别代码中的各个部分、理解各个部分之间的关系以及确定代码的执行顺序。
2. 选择合适的工具:根据需求,选择合适的流程图绘制工具。常见的流程图绘制工具包括Visio、ProcessOn等。这些工具都提供了丰富的图形元素和编辑功能,方便我们绘制流程图。
3. 绘制基本框架:在工具中创建一个新的流程图,并为其设置标题和子标题。然后,根据代码的结构,绘制流程图的框架,包括开始、以及各个节点。
4. 添加流程线:根据代码的执行顺序,在各个节点之间添加流程线。流程线的方向表示了代码的执行顺序。
5. 标注节点:在流程图的节点上标注相应的操作或条件判断。这些操作可能包括函数调用、数据操作等。对于条件判断,可以使用特定的图形元素来表示不同的分支。
6. 完善细节:根据代码的具体内容,为流程图添加注释、说明等细节信息。这些细节可以帮助我们更好地理解代码的逻辑。
四、注意事项
1. 准确性:在绘制流程图时,要确保流程图的准确性。这包括正确地表示代码的逻辑结构、准确地标注节点等。
2. 简洁性:流程图应该尽可能地简洁明了。避免过多的细节和复杂的图形,使得流程图易于理解。
3. 可读性:为了提高流程图的可读性,可以使用颜色、线条粗细等视觉元素来区分不同的部分。此外,还可以在流程图中添加适当的注释和说明。
五、实例演示
假设我们有一段简单的代码,实现了一个简单的计算器功能,包括加、减、乘、除四个操作。我们可以按照上述步骤,为其绘制一个程序流程图。,分析代码逻辑,了解四个操作之间的执行顺序和条件判断。然后,选择合适的工具,创建流程图并添加基本框架。接着,根据代码的执行顺序,添加流程线并标注节点。最后,完善细节,为流程图添加注释和说明。
六、
通过本文的介绍,我们了解了如何为代码绘制流程图。,要明确流程图的类型,选择合适的工具。然后,按照分析代码逻辑、创建基本框架、添加流程线、标注节点和完善细节的步骤进行绘制。在绘制过程中,要注意准确性、简洁性和可读性。通过绘制流程图,我们可以更清晰地理解代码的逻辑结构,有助于我们进行代码优化和问题解决。